Upgrading and downgrading LQ boxes

Clear-Com often releases updates to LQ - the fixes included are listed at https://www.clearcom.com/support/download-center/?product_name=LQ%C2%AE+Series+IP+Interfaces&current-version=1&media-type=software-firmware

Before updating, please ensure that a backup of the current LQ configuration is taken, and be aware there is a small chance of the IP settings being modified with much older versions - so updating remote sites without a way to correct IP changes is not advised.

USB method:

  1. Copy the ext3.gz file to the root of a FAT32 formatted USB A drive.

  2. Place the USB key into the USB connector under the rubber cover, bottom left of the LQ.

  3. Hold down the center (dot) button, choose Administration > Settings > Save > Save Now (dot).

  4. Click up to Device > Update > Choose the ext3.gz file > (dot)

  5. System will show Loading Image then Writing Flash > Rebooting then should boot normally.

Web (CCM) method:

  1. Place a computer on a network that can reach the IP address shown on the LQ front screen.

  2. Login. Try admin/admin (or any known password) and if that doesn’t work, use the front menu:

    1. Hold down the center (dot) button and then click down to Networking

    2. Hit right and down to CCM password. Hit right and write or photograph the password.

    3. If there is no CCM password and the password is not known, go to Administration, down to Reset CCM password, and a default password will be generated and available under Networking.

  3. Go to Device > Save / Restore System Settings. Hit Save, and a .cca file will be downloaded.

  4. Go to Upgrade, Click Select File and choose cck or ext3.gz file. This will upload and be verified:

  5. Once Validation is complete, the device will reboot and reconnect.
